Identifying Common Gutter Issues and Their Impact
Identifying Common Gutter Issues and Their Impact
Seamless gutters, known for their durability and aesthetic appeal, still face various issues that can compromise their functionality and the overall health of your home. Clogging is a frequent problem, caused by debris like leaves, twigs, and even birds’ nests. This obstruction not only hampers water flow but can also lead to overflow, damaging siding, fascia, and even causing roof leaks. Another common issue is gutter corrosion, especially in areas with high humidity or salt-based de-icing solutions used on roads during winter. Corrosion weakens the structural integrity of gutters, making them more prone to leaking and eventual collapse.
Neglecting these issues can result in significant damage to your property. Water cascading over your home’s foundation can erode soil, destabilize the structure, and promote mold growth indoors. Additionally, fallen debris can attract pests like rodents, further complicating matters. Regular maintenance, including cleaning and inspection, offers seamless gutter benefits by preventing these problems, ensuring optimal water drainage, and prolonging the lifespan of your gutters.

Creating a Comprehensive Routine: Steps and Tips
Creating a comprehensive routine maintenance plan is key to ensuring your seamless gutters function properly and deliver their numerous benefits. Start by assessing your gutter system’s unique needs, considering factors like climate, tree coverage, and roof pitch. This initial step allows you to tailor your maintenance schedule accordingly.
Next, establish a regular cleaning and inspection regimen. Aim for bi-annual or at least annual deep cleanings to remove debris buildup. Inspect gutters for any signs of damage, corrosion, or loose connections during these sessions. Using the right tools and equipment, such as ladders and gutter hooks, ensures safety and efficiency. Additionally, keep an eye out for changes in water flow patterns, which could indicate clogs or structural issues. Timely intervention can prevent minor problems from escalating into costly repairs, maximizing the seamless gutter benefits.
